Installing garage door springs is a crucial task that ensures the smooth and safe operation of your garage door. These springs counteract the weight of the door, making it easier to lift and close. Without properly installed springs, your garage door could become inoperable or even pose a safety hazard.
Garage door springs come in two main types: torsion springs and extension springs. Torsion springs are mounted above the door opening, while extension springs are mounted on either side of the door. Both types of springs require proper installation and adjustment to function correctly.

A door jamb is the vertical frame that surrounds a door. It provides support for the door and helps to keep it in place. If the door jamb is broken, it can cause the door to sag or become misaligned. This can make it difficult to open and close the door, and it can also allow drafts to enter the home.
There are a few different ways to fix a broken door jamb. The best method will depend on the extent of the damage. If the damage is minor, you may be able to repair it with wood filler or epoxy. However, if the damage is more severe, you may need to replace the entire door jamb.

Unlocking a bathroom door with a hole can be a frustrating experience, but it is possible with the right tools and techniques. The most common way to unlock a bathroom door with a hole is to use a wire hanger. First, straighten out the wire hanger and create a small hook at the end. Then, insert the hook into the hole and try to hook onto the doorknob. Once you have hooked onto the doorknob, pull back on the wire hanger to unlock the door.
If you do not have a wire hanger, you can also use a credit card or a butter knife to unlock the door. To do this, insert the credit card or butter knife into the hole and try to push the latch back. Once you have pushed the latch back, the door will unlock.
